Hey Ivan, glad to see you're going to give a mono a shot!
I have the medium, which I like. I think it's a good all round fin, but think that possibly a softer blade would be better. I have it seen it recommended that a diver do some training with a stiff fin, but actually dive (even competitively) with a soft fin. I find that the medium feels a bit stiff for descents, but great for ascents. That said, even a soft fin will move so much water that it should be ok coming up. Eric used a big stiff fin for all his stuff (so far), but he's a bit of a freak compared to the rest of us Cheers, Erik Y. (just a bit North of you)
